    £1010.00 ceiling cost

    Pulled down existing, denailed, cleared rubbish , returned after sparks , fitted two noggings , 100 mm rock wool , boarded with normal 12.5mm , bonding around edges , skimmed , cleaned up , hoovered down stairs etc , left protective cover for painter , good price or not , around 10 m squared
